Maximizing Survey Response Rates: Best Practices and Strategies
Securing a high participation rate for your survey is crucial for obtaining valuable insights. Employing best practices can significantly enhance your chances of success. First, meticulously design your survey to be short, compelling, and easy to understand. Directly state the purpose of the survey and assure respondents that their responses will be anonymous.
To maximize response rates, evaluate offering a small incentive for finishing the survey. Dispatch reminders to non-respondents, and personalize your communication to increase interest. Finally, publish your survey through multiple channels to reach a wider audience.
